PINE BLUFF, AR – Pine Bluff officials have identified the victim in an early morning homicide.

According to reports, authorities responded to a car parked at West 24th Avenue and South Plum Street after receiving calls about a man being found shot inside a car.

When they arrived, officers found 28-year-old Christopher Patillo of Pine Bluff inside of a 2004 Dodge Magnum. Patillo was pronounced dead at the scene.
